When considering solar energy, one burning question dominates: "How much power will my 2 kW system actually generate daily?" Here's the straightforward answer: Under optimal European conditions, a 2 kW solar array typically produces 8-14 kWh per day. But why such variability? Daily output isn't just about panel specs—it's a dance between sunlight, geography, and technology. In southern Spain, longer sun exposure might yield 12 kWh/day, while in Scotland, seasonal shifts could drop it to 6 kWh in winter. That's why understanding your local "solar recipe" matters more than raw numbers.
